    Overclocking HD Radeon 5650 on Acer Aspire 5552g laptop

    I am going to purchase a new laptop very soon. My prime requirement is that I would be overclocking my graphics card to get better performance. For the graphics card, I have already decided to stick with HD 5650. I will be buying a laptop which have this card. Until now I have found out that Acer Aspire 5552g have this card but I am little concerned about this laptop. The first thing which I noticed that the laptop has thinner case when compared to other Acer models. How about overclocking on this model of Acer, is it worth or I shouldn't do that ? Have anyone done any kind of overclocking on this laptop?

    Re: Overclocking HD Radeon 5650 on Acer Aspire 5552g laptop

    Of course you can overclock HD Radeon 5650 on Acer Aspire 5552g laptop. However the only thing which you need to understand is that you require a hacking software that will allow you to do it. Also please note that by doing so you will be voiding your laptop warranty, this may generate more heat which your heatsink may not cope up, and last but not the least its very risky if you don't have much knowledge about overclocking and you break something if you still continue with the same.

    Re: Overclocking HD Radeon 5650 on Acer Aspire 5552g laptop

    I would not recommend to go with 5552g since it gets too hot when done overclocking. It has been already tested by some experts that when it was overclocked the max temperature of the CPU was around 92 C, whereas the GPU temperature was around 82 C. Due to this the temperature of the bottom surface of the case reaches 45 C (which is indeed too hot). It strictly requires a lot of cooling and if not provided then your system will burst out. But if you go with Acer 5740G then even after overclocking the case remains at 34 C (which can not be considered as too hot). This is the main reason we suggest you to go with Acer Aspire 5740G model.
